简介:数字签名Signature是保障网络信息安全的重要手段,通过公钥加密技术实现,能验证信息完整性和发送者身份真实性,广泛应用于数据传输、身份认证等领域。
在数字化时代,信息的真实性和完整性成为了网络通信中不可或缺的一部分。数字签名Signature,作为保障这些信息的重要手段,正逐渐在各个领域发挥着不可替代的作用。本文将深入探讨数字签名的原理、应用及其在互联网技术中的重要作用。
数字签名,又称公钥数字签名或电子签章,是一种只有信息的发送者才能产生的、别人无法伪造的一段数字串。这段数字串是对信息发送者所发送信息真实性的一个有效证明。其基础是密码技术,特别是非对称密钥加密技术与数字摘要技术的结合。
数字签名的原理可以简单概括为:发送方使用自己的私钥对数据的摘要进行加密,生成签名,并将签名与原文一起发送给接收方。接收方收到后,使用发送方的公钥对签名进行解密,并重新计算原文的摘要,与解密后的摘要进行对比。如果两者一致,则说明数据在传输过程中未被篡改,且确实来自声称的发送方。
数字签名在互联网技术中有着广泛的应用,主要包括以下几个方面:
数字签名具有诸多优势,如保证数据完整性和真实性、降低数据传输过程中的风险等。然而,签名验证过程可能影响系统性能,特别是在处理大量数据时。此外,随着计算能力的提升,数字签名算法也需要不断优化,以提高签名验证速度和降低计算复杂度。
随着技术的不断发展,数字签名将在更多领域得到应用,如物联网、云计算等。同时,零知识证明技术有望与数字签名结合,实现更高效、更安全的身份认证和数据传输。这将进一步推动数字签名技术的发展和应用。
以HTTPS协议为例,当用户在浏览器中访问一个HTTPS网站时,浏览器会与服务器建立安全的通信连接。在这个过程中,服务器会向浏览器发送一个包含其公钥和数字签名的证书。浏览器使用内置的根证书或信任的证书颁发机构的公钥来验证服务器的证书和数字签名。如果验证成功,浏览器就会认为服务器是可信的,并继续建立安全的通信连接。
在这个过程中,数字签名起到了至关重要的作用。它确保了服务器证书的真实性和完整性,从而保证了用户与服务器之间通信的安全性。
在数字签名的应用和发展中,千帆大模型开发与服务平台可以发挥重要作用。该平台提供了强大的数据处理和分析能力,可以支持数字签名的生成、验证和优化。同时,通过与其他安全技术的结合,千帆大模型开发与服务平台还可以为用户提供更加全面、高效的信息安全保障方案。
例如,在数据传输过程中,千帆大模型开发与服务平台可以利用其强大的计算能力,快速生成和验证数字签名,从而确保数据的完整性和真实性。此外,该平台还可以与其他安全技术(如加密技术、防火墙等)相结合,共同构建更加安全、可靠的网络通信环境。
综上所述,数字签名Signature作为保障网络信息安全的重要手段之一,在原理、应用、优势与挑战以及未来发展等方面都具有重要的研究价值和实践意义。随着技术的不断进步和应用场景的不断拓展,数字签名将在未来发挥更加重要的作用。同时,千帆大模型开发与服务平台等先进技术的引入也将为数字签名的发展和应用提供更加广阔的空间和可能性。